A Transfer of Development Rights Program is a zoning practice that is intended to conserve land by reallocating development from a more dense sending property to a less dense receiving property that may be more suitable for development. Another purpose that the program serves is to allow owners of the sending property to be compensated for the reallocated development rights. Not all jurisdictions have these programs, but you're working in the commercial space, you should take a closer look at the zoning rules to see if this is an option.
